Songo Concertino is a groovy percussion ensemble designed for younger players that uses all common, non-pitched instruments found in most band rooms. The moderate tempo allows the developing ensemble to focus on establishing a groove while having fun! The piece can also be performed with some part doubling by larger groups if necessary.
This piece comes with a full, bound score and includes a CD-Rom containing an audio recording and all individual parts available for printing.

Instrumentation
Splash cymbal, claves, triangle, shaker, 2 ride cymbals, 2 pairs of hi-hats, crash cymbal, large woodblock, snare drum, 2 cowbells (small and large), bongos, 4 tom toms (10”, 12”, 14”, 16”), concert bass drum.
